She was born on London (Kensington Palace). She was the daughter of Edward, duke of Kent (fourth son of king George III) and princess Victoria of Saksen-Coburg Saalfeld (a sister of the Belgian king Leopold I).
Victoria was the granddaughter of George III. Upon George III's death, his eldest son George IV became king. George IV died with no surviving children and George III's second son Frederick had also died without issue, so George III's third son William IV became king. William IV died without surviving legitimate children (he did have illegitimate children, but they weren't eligible to inherit the throne), so the throne would have gone to his younger brother Edward (George III's FOURTH son), except that Edward was already dead. It would next have gone to Edward's oldest son if he had any sons (he didn't). He did, however, have one daughter, so she inherited the throne and reigned as Queen Victoria.

Was Queen Victoria a Hapsburg?

No, Queen Victoria was not a Hapsburg. She belonged to the House of Hanover, which was a German royal dynasty. The Hapsburgs were a prominent royal family in Europe, particularly in Austria and Spain, known for their extensive territories and influence. Queen Victoria's lineage is distinct from the Hapsburgs, although her descendants intermarried with various European royal families, including those of Hapsburg descent.
